Kitchen faucet leak repair services involve identifying and fixing leaks or drips originating from the faucet assembly. Over time, worn-out washers, damaged seals, loose fittings, or corroded components can cause leaks that waste water and increase utility bills. Skilled service providers inspect the faucet to pinpoint the source of the leak and perform necessary repairs or replacements to restore proper function. This process often includes disassembling the faucet, replacing faulty parts, and testing the fixture to ensure the leak has been effectively addressed.
Leaking faucets can lead to several common problems for homeowners. Persistent drips may cause water wastage, which can add up to higher water bills and unnecessary environmental impact. Leaks can also cause water damage to cabinetry, countertops, or flooring if not repaired promptly. In some cases, a leak may result in low water pressure or inconsistent flow, making everyday kitchen tasks more difficult. Addressing these issues early helps prevent further damage and maintains the kitchen’s functionality.

The overview below groups typical Kitchen Faucet Leak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Maple Valley,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Many routine leak repairs on kitchen faucets typically cost between $150 and $350. These projects often involve fixing washers, seals, or minor parts and are completed quickly by local contractors in Maple Valley, WA. Costs can vary based on faucet type and accessibility.
Part Replacement - Replacing a faulty valve or cartridge generally ranges from $200 to $500. Most projects fall within this middle range, with fewer repairs pushing into higher costs for more complex or older fixtures that require additional work.
Full Faucet Replacement - Installing a new kitchen faucet usually costs between $300 and $800, depending on the model and installation complexity. Larger, more upscale fixtures can push costs above $1,000, especially if additional plumbing modifications are needed.
Extensive Repairs or Rebuilds - Larger projects involving significant plumbing work or fixture rebuilds can reach $1,500 to $3,000 or more. These are less common and typically involve complex issues or custom installations that require extensive labor by local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of a leaking kitchen faucet? Signs include water dripping continuously, an increase in water bills, or visible water pooling around the base of the faucet.
Can a leaking kitchen faucet cause water damage? Yes, persistent leaks can lead to water damage under the sink and promote mold growth if not repaired promptly.
What causes kitchen faucet leaks? Leaks often result from worn-out washers, damaged cartridges, or loose connections within the faucet assembly.
Are there different types of kitchen faucet leaks? Yes, leaks can occur at the spout, handles, or base, each potentially requiring different repair approaches.
